c. loomis – testbed: status… – sep. 5, 2002 – 1 testbed: status & plans charles loomis...

14
C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) [email protected] (See http://documents.cern.ch/age?a021246 for trans.)

Upload: hilary-stevenson

Post on 23-Dec-2015

217 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1

Testbed: Status & Plans

Charles Loomis (CNRS)

Sept. 5, 2002

5th Project Conference (Budapest)

[email protected]

(See http://documents.cern.ch/age?a021246 for trans.)

Page 2: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 2

Software Status

EDG 1.2.0

Deployed on application testbed.

20’ time-limit on jobs; high-rate submissions

Other bugs: replica manager, GDMP replication

EDG 1.2.1

Deployed on application testbed (CERN, Karlsruhe).

No time-limit; low-rate submissions.

Other bug: GDMP replication

EDG 1.2.2

To be tagged when GDMP rpm tested.

No time-limit; low-rate submissions.

Page 3: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 3

Testbed Status

Application Testbed (formerly “Production Testbed”)

EDG release 1.2.0 deployed on six sites.—CC-IN2P3, CERN, CNAF, Karlsruhe, NIKHEF, RAL.

Actually split into two parts:—1.2.0 no GASS Cache hack: long jobs, low submission rate

—1.2.0 proper: 20’ limit on jobs, high submission rate

But, migrating to 1.2.1/2.

ATLAS tests in progress See F. Harris’ WP8 talk.

Development Testbed

EDG 1.2.1 installed.

Testing 1.2.2 today.

Page 4: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 4

Sites

Six main sites currently participating.

CERN, CNAF, Karlsruhe, Lyon, NIKHEF, RAL—See transparancies for individual status.

—THANKS! •Markus Schulz, Emanuele Leonardi, Alessandro Cavalli, Andrea Chierici, Alessandro Italiano, Markus Hardt, Fabio Hernandez, David Groep, Jeff Templon, Steve Traylen

Beginning to see real computing power available.

Storage beginning to ramp up as well.

Around 15 others waiting to join.

Other grid projects (CrossGrid, GridPP, INFN Grid,…)

More still once some national CAs are approved.

Page 5: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 5

Certification Authority Group (D. Kelsey)

CAs are under control.Acceptance procedure working.

Added German CA; Greece made report; Poland & Slovakia by email.

Min. requirements updated (RA procedures; Online CA with special hardware.)

Scalable for future?—Procedures for establishing trust are quite involved.—ATLAS raised issue about length of time to obtain approval.

Cross-domain trust.Will participate in “CA Operations” group in GGF.

Kerberos-based CAs:CERN and FNAL interested with this.

VO Authorization Issues.

Page 6: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 6

Authorization Group (L. Gaido)

Currently use LDAP-based membership services.

Will have grid-proxy-init with –vo option.

Inserts VO-name into proxy subject.

Requires patch to Globus code and change to mkgridmap.

Available 30 Sept. 2002.

VO Membership Service (VOMS)

Inserts membership info into proxy as optional attributes.

Client command (voms-proxy-init), Server, and migration tools exist.

API & Admin. tools available 30 Sept. 2002.

Real shift in the way we do VO-authorization.

Page 7: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 7

Other Projects

NorduGrid (Balazs Koyna)Good communication though overlap of people.

Grid Manager: replaces gatekeeper, smart input/output staging

User Interface: contains built-in brokering.

Info. System: based on MDS, includes job monitoring, user-specific info.

CrossGrid (Markus Hardt)Close collaboration between EDG & CrossGrid testbed groups.

Significant contributions to CA group.

GlobusSupport shaky (distracted by OGSA, fixes supplied by others)

Find EDG effort to support/fix Globus full-time.

Reduce dependencies on Globus as much as possible.

Page 8: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 8

Globus Version

Globus 2.1.2

Has fix from CONDOR of GASS Cache problem.

Lot of work to apply to beta-21.

Includes many additional changes job manager.—WP1 logging patches no longer work.

—Whole LRMS backend changes to perl framework.

Globus 2.2

Exists, but…

Some question about what is happening with the MDS 2.2 in this.

Will make Globus Release-24 and test.

Page 9: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 9

Short Term Plans (I)

EDG 1.2 series NOT suitable for widespread deployment.

EDG 1.2.0

Available now, known limitations.

EDG 1.2.1

Deploying now: long jobs, low submission rate.

Deploy multiple resource brokers to reduce problem.

EDG 1.2.2

GDMP replication fix.

Done today? Quick upgrade for sites at 1.2.1.

EDG 1.2.x

Other critical fixes, but very high threshold now.

Page 10: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 10

Short Term Plans (II)

EDG 1.3 series will be widely deployed.

EDG 1.3.0

Upgrade Globus—will contain GASS cache patch from Condor.

Hopefully will also have MDS 2.2.

Subject to testing, will be deployed on application testbed.

EDG 1.3.x

Clean up LCFG objects/configuration.

Modify setup to support new developer guidelines.

EDG 1.4.x

Begin incremental inclusion of new middleware packages.

Page 11: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 11

Rolling Release

Autobuild procedure will run daily:

On all supported platforms (RH6.2, 7.2 now)

To build, package, and unit test HEAD version of modules.

Feedback information to developers.

Middleware developers:

Use development machines to test software.

Tag package when ready for integration.

Schedule time on development testbed to test package.

ITeam

Current baseline release Add test package New baseline release.

Will use acceptance test suite to determine if package is included.

Page 12: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 12

Autobuild Procedure (Y. Patois)

On RH6.2

All but ~5/30 packages build and are packaged without errors.

On RH7.2

Around 10/30 packages fail the “make install” step.

All fail “make rpm” because of rpm command change.

Warning:

Won’t integrate packages unless autobuild procedure works.

Page 13: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 13

Testing Group (G. Merino)

Cooperation between testing groups (combine?):

TSTG

INFN EDG Testing Group

CrossGrid test/validation group.

LCG

Testing Group:

Goals:—Testing of EDG services.

—Validation of new site installation & configuration.

Methodology—A priori definition of features to be tested.

—Collect tests from group and from others.

—Keep framework and tests in CVS.

Page 14: C. Loomis – Testbed: Status… – Sep. 5, 2002 – 1 Testbed: Status & Plans Charles Loomis (CNRS) Sept. 5, 2002 5 th Project Conference (Budapest) charles.loomis@cern.ch

C. Loomis – Testbed: Status… – Sep. 5, 2002 – 14

Documentation

Release Notes:

Exist for 1.2.0 (will be updated for 1.2.1).

User’s Guide:

Exists, but should be considered draft.

Comments welcome please use Bugzilla for this.

Installation Guide:

Won’t be rewritten until Globus upgrade.

LCFG configuration files up-to-date must move this to Installation Guide.

Tutorial materials also available.